Unlocking Efficient Permitting: How AI is Transforming Project Approvals

AI in Environmental Project Permitting interface with task stages for ERM and Blumen.

Using AI to Transform Project Permitting

The collaboration between ERM, a prominent sustainability consultant, and a leading AI firm marks a pivotal moment in streamlining complex project permitting processes. By harnessing cutting-edge technology, these companies aim to accelerate permits that are essential for sustainable construction initiatives. This evolving dynamic points to a broader shift where intelligent tools are integral to enhancing compliance and efficiency in environmental projects.

The Need for Speed in Permitting

Often regarded as a bottleneck in project management, obtaining environmental permits can be a lengthy and painstaking task, delaying critical initiatives. In current construction projects, the inefficiencies become starkly evident. Regulatory frameworks require exhaustive documentation and coordination with various stakeholders to align on environmental assessments. This manual process can lead to oversight and potential delays, which not only hampers growth but also impacts compliance with environmental regulations.

AI-Driven Solutions Emerging

By integrating AI solutions, firms like ERM are poised to streamline this critical process. A recent analysis from the Department of Energy on the PermitAI initiative showcases how AI tools are programmed to analyze vast datasets of historical environmental documents, which enhances decision-making speed and quality. These innovations assist environmental analysts in drafting more accurate and timely permitting documents, ultimately helping to hasten the approval processes.

Prioritizing Environmental Protection and Compliance

Understanding the stakes involved in environmental permitting is crucial. A single error or overlooked requirement can lead to substantial regulatory violations, resulting in economic consequences and harm to public trust. AI technologies are improving accuracy in environmental impact assessments while liberating government professionals from routine decisions, allowing them to focus on strategic oversight and community engagement.

Real-world Impact of AI in Permitting

The results from initiatives like PermitAI have implications that stretch beyond mere expediency; they redefine the approach to safeguarding environmental quality. Enhanced AI analytics can deliver actionable insights, ensuring that necessary environmental protections are in place even as development accelerates. As government agencies increasingly partner with technology firms, the alignment of AI with sustainable practices will facilitate a quicker pivot towards innovations in eco-friendly construction.

Engaging Stakeholders Effectively

Efficient stakeholder engagement remains a cornerstone of successful permitting processes. Through AI-assisted tools, involving the community in the permitting process can become more streamlined. For instance, Duplication of efforts in gathering stakeholder feedback can be mitigated through intelligent systems that package and present these consultations in a more digestible format. This engagement is essential for balancing environmental protection priorities with necessary development goals.

The Best Commercial Contractors of 2026: Insights on Leaders Like Turner Construction

Update Turner Construction Tops the Rankings AgainFor the sixth consecutive year, Turner Construction has claimed the title of the top commercial contractor in the United States by revenue, according to Engineering News-Record's Top 400 list for 2026. With a staggering revenue of $28.3 billion for 2025, up from $20.2 billion the previous year, Turner continues to lead the industry.Notable Rankings in the Top 10Following Turner is Bechtel, once again securing the No. 2 position with $19.5 billion in 2025 revenue, an increase from $15.9 billion in 2024. Notably, STO Building Group has emerged strongly, climbing from No. 6 to No. 3, boasting $15.6 billion in revenue compared to $12 billion the previous year. This growth highlights the potential for contractors within the industry to capitalize on emerging opportunities in various sectors.Mortenson's Remarkable RiseAnother standout, Mortenson, made a remarkable leap from No. 22 to the top 10, marking a significant growth milestone for the Minneapolis-based firm. Its revenue saw a substantial increase from $6.7 billion in 2024 to $10.8 billion in 2025. This trajectory signifies a robust recovery and reinforces the importance of adaptability in today’s market environment.The Growth of Combined ForcesThe creation of FlatironDragados, following the merger of Flatiron and Dragados, showcases how strategic partnerships can influence rankings significantly. With a revenue of $7 billion in 2025, this new entity debuted at No. 25, exemplifying how collaboration can propel companies into competitive market positions.Emerging Trends in Commercial ConstructionThe 2026 ENR list reflects the growing influence of technology and market demands, particularly with regard to data centers driven by artificial intelligence advancements. Data-centric construction projects continued to thrive, significantly impacting the profits of top contractors like Turner Construction. However, challenges such as tariffs, rising commodity prices, and a persistent skilled labor shortage continue to loom over the construction sector.What’s Next for the Industry?As market dynamics shift, firms must stay vigilant and adapt to new challenges and opportunities. Procore's AI Agents: The Future of Construction's Efficiency Unveiled

Update Revolutionizing Construction Management with AI Procore Technologies has made a significant leap in the construction management sector by rolling out new AI agents following its acquisition of Datagrid. This integration marks a pivotal move towards improving operational efficiency by creating a unified intelligence layer across multiple construction management platforms and ERP systems. Streamlining Processes with Agentic AI The AI agents introduced by Procore are designed to transform fragmented tasks into streamlined workflows. By enabling organizations to shift away from reactive problem-solving to proactive risk management, these agents help project control managers and estimators predict budget slips and delays before they escalate. With these enhancements, the likelihood of costly errors diminishes, thereby protecting profit margins and improving timelines. Why Datagrid Matters Datagrid functions as the backbone of Procore's AI offerings, acting as an intelligent connector that aggregates data from various sources including ERPs and legacy systems. This merger is crucial because it not only harnesses existing data but transforms it into a coherent knowledge base that can generate actionable insights. Imagine reducing project review times and mitigating the chances of human error through AI assistance that understands your specifications and project requirements contextually. Case Studies: Proof in Action Real-world examples underscore the effectiveness of Procore’s AI deployments. For instance, a project executive from Level 10 Construction reported using an agent to review multiple submittals in just one hour, a task that previously took 12 hours. This not only saved time but also helped in catching critical errors that could have caused significant delays, exemplifying the positive impact of implementing AI in construction workflows. The Challenge of Data Stewardship While the integration of AI into existing workflows can offer numerous benefits, it does present new challenges. Data stewardship becomes paramount; ensuring that the data fed into the AI systems is accurate and meaningful is crucial for the success of these initiatives. Leaders in construction and project management must formalize data ownership and maintain robust data hygiene to exploit AI’s full potential effectively. Collaborative Approaches to AI Integration The successful implementation of Procore’s AI agents relies heavily on cross-functional collaboration. Teams across operations, finance, and IT must work together to ensure that the AI reflects business needs and complies with regulatory requirements. This collaborative approach is essential not only for the seamless integration of AI systems but also for fostering a culture of accountability where technology serves to enhance capabilities rather than complicate them.
